How much does it cost to rent an apartment in The Colony?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| The Colony Studio Apartments | $1,439 | $979 | $2,376 |
| The Colony 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,692 | $976 | $6,135 |
| The Colony 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,386 | $1,305 | $10,000+ |
| The Colony 3 Bedroom Apartments | $3,211 | $1,708 | $10,000+ |
| The Colony 4 Bedroom Apartments | $7,500 | $2,568 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about 1 Bedroom The Colony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in The Colony with 1 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 1 Bedroom in The Colony is at Windhaven Park listed at $834.
How much is the average rent for a 1 Bedroom The Colony Apartment?
The average rent for a 1 Bedroom Apartment in The Colony is $1,692.
What is the largest available 1 Bedroom The Colony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in The Colony is a 1,341 square feet unit starting from $3,008 at Jefferson Marquee.
What is the average size for The Colony 1 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 1 Bedroom rental in The Colony is currently 1,136 sq ft.
